(I mostly play the $16s, but occasionally venture into the $27s)

Preflop, and early in the SNG, I like the call.

Flop: In this situation, this is a BAD flop for you. If you were heads up, or had position and everyone checks, then you can consider playing this flop.

You are out of position v. 3 opponents, the flop did not improve your hand, and it is early in the SNG ... check/fold.

That being said, if you choose to play, I think you should bet out. If you get more than 1 caller, you are done with the hand (unless you spike a turn J, of course). If you get raised you are done with the hand. If you get 1 caller . . . you may possibly continue on.

But why give yourself these headaches, check/fold this pimple of a hand and wait for a better spot. Besides, you have action on your other X number of tables.
